Happy Jack, AZ Radon Facts

EPA Radon Zone Zone 2 — Moderate Risk 2–4 pCi/L (Zone 2)
County Coconino County, AZ
Zip Code 86024

Located in Coconino County at high elevation in northern Arizona, Happy Jack sits in EPA Zone 2 with moderate radon potential. The area's volcanic soils and underlying Paleozoic formations can contribute to radon accumulation in homes. Testing data for zip code 86024 remains unavailable, making baseline radon measurements important for residents to assess their specific exposure risk.

Radon FAQ for Happy Jack, AZ

What EPA Radon Zone is Happy Jack in?
Happy Jack and the 86024 zip code are in Coconino County, which has an EPA assigned Radon Zone of 2. A zone of 2 predicts an average indoor radon screening level between 2 and 4 pCi/L.
How much does radon mitigation cost in Happy Jack?
Radon mitigation in Happy Jack typically costs between $800 and $2,000. Most homes with standard basements can be mitigated with a sub-slab depressurization system in the $1,000–$1,500 range. Factors that can increase cost include complex foundations, crawl spaces, or very high radon levels.
Should I test for radon if I'm buying a home in Happy Jack?
Yes. Radon testing should be part of every home purchase. A short-term radon test is typically included as part of the home inspection process and costs $150–$250. If elevated levels are found, you can negotiate mitigation as part of the sale.
